[Linux-Flatpak-Steam] Cant launch after update 3.21.2
|
What was expected: Game running normally, as per previous time tried.
What happens: Game launch for around 2 seconds and crash. System: Linux Mint 21.2 Cinnamon Kernel 5.19.0-46-generic Hardware Intel© Core™ i3-4170 CPU @ 3.70GHz RX 570 4GB 12Gib RAM Software: Using steam flatkpak version. Tried running with the following: Proton Experimental Proton 8.0-3 GE-Proton 8-9 Options I remember being set: (Can't check, as the game crashs before menu.) Engine: Vulkan Multithreading: enabled What was tried to solve: Tried the method being commented around of using a .drirc file under /home/user, with no change. /home/user/.drirc file contents:
Spoiler
"""
<driconf> <device> <application name="Path of Exile" executable="PathOfExile_x64Steam.exe"> <option name="vk_x11_override_min_image_count" value="2" /> </application> <application name="Path of Exile" executable="PathOfExileSteam.exe"> <option name="vk_x11_override_min_image_count" value="2" /> </application> </device> </driconf> """ Log from steam from start to crash:
Spoiler
"""
wine: RLIMIT_NICE is <= 20, unable to use setpriority safely /bin/sh\0-c\0/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/ubuntu12_32/reaper SteamLaunch AppId=238960 -- /home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/ubuntu12_32/steam-launch-wrapper -- '/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/steamapps/common/SteamLinuxRuntime_sniper'/_v2-entry-point --verb=waitforexitandrun -- '/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/steamapps/common/Proton - Experimental'/proton waitforexitandrun '/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/steamapps/common/Path of Exile/PathOfExileSteam.exe' --nopatch\0 chdir "/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/steamapps/common/Path of Exile" ERROR: ld.so: object '/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ored. ERROR: ld.so: object '/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/ubuntu12_64/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S64): ignored. ERROR: ld.so: object '/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ored. ERROR: ld.so: object '/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ored. ERROR: ld.so: object '/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/ubuntu12_32/gameoverlayrenderer.so' from LD_PRELOAD cannot be preloaded (wrong ELF class: ELFCLASS32): ignored. WARNING: discarding _NET_WM_PID 2189 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 2188 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 6 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 3 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 197945 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 198001 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 244264 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 2189 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 2188 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 6 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 3 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 197945 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 198001 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 244264 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 2189 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 2188 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 6 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 3 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 11404 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 197945 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 198001 as invalid for X11 window - use specialized XCB_X11_TO_PID function! WARNING: discarding _NET_WM_PID 244264 as invalid for X11 window - use specialized XCB_X11_TO_PID function! fsync: up and running. wine: RLIMIT_NICE is <= 20, unable to use setpriority safely Setting breakpad minidump AppID = 238960 Steam_SetMinidumpSteamID: Caching Steam ID: 76561198071613844 [API loaded no] Setting breakpad minidump AppID = 238960 SteamInternal_SetMinidumpSteamID: Caching Steam ID: 76561198071613844 [API loaded no] Fossilize INFO: Overriding serialization path: "/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/steamapps/shadercache/238960/fozpipelinesv6/steamapprun_pipeline_cache". Fossilize INFO: Overriding serialization path: "/home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/steamapps/shadercache/238960/fozpipelinesv6/steamapprun_pipeline_cache". Assertion failed: !status && "vkDestroyQueryPool", file ../src-wine/dlls/winevulkan/loader_thunks.c, line 3426 pid 1168 != 1167, skipping destruction (fork without exec?) Game 238960 created interface SteamUser021 / User Game 238960 created interface SteamUtils009 / Game 238960 method call count for IClientUtils::RecordSteamInterfaceCreation : 2 Game 238960 method call count for IClientUtils::GetAppID : 3 Game 238960 method call count for IClientUser::GetSteamID : 1 Uploaded AppInterfaceStats to Steam """ Last edited by gbrlbueno#3500 on Jul 24, 2023, 6:58:23 PM Last bumped on Jul 28, 2023, 2:17:22 PM
|
|
|
Also found that /home/user/.var/app/com.valvesoftware.Steam/.local/share/Steam/steamapps/compatdata/238960/pfx/drive_c/users/steamuser/Documents/My Games/Path of Exile/production_Config.ini is blank and if deleted is created again, still blank.
|
|
|
Had a similiar issue, and the same sort of error on PopOS.
I ended up just installing the standalone client through Lutris (rather than using Steam). I also had to set the environment variables in Lutris's config for steam rather than just putting it in some config file in $HOME. But once I did that, it worked (admittedly a fair number of hoops to jump through). Regardless if that helps ... best of luck! |
|
" have you tried this? |
|
" That one I hadn't tested, solved, thank you! |
|
|
vk_x11_override_min_image_count=2 %command% lets me start PoE. But the performance is shot. I have been using an asus vivobook 14 running arch to play PoE and it was working well with low settings up until the latest engine change.
Maybe the new engine is more demanding and hits the performance of low end devices? It would be nice to have an option to use the old engine if it hasn't been removed from the client. | |
|
Just updating the situation in case anyone see this in the future.
After que patch 3.21.2b everything went back to normal. Removed the POE launch parameters from steam, running with Vulkan without any problems anymore. Feeling the game a bit smoother in general, but I did mess around with settings after getting the game working with the launch options, so any improvements I'm feeling might not be related to the patch itself. |
|














